Всем понедельника!
Сегодня очень тяжело пишется, но я не могу подвести уже 87 подписчиков.
Обещал про эфир рассказать. И немного про облачный майнинг (хотя что там рассказывать).
Напоминаю про предыдущие части:
Мифы-1: http://pikabu.ru/story/kriptovalyuta_faktyi_i_zabluzhdeniya_...
Мифы-2: http://pikabu.ru/story/kriptovalyuta_faktyi_i_zabluzhdeniya_...
Блокчейн: http://pikabu.ru/story/kriptovalyuta_faktyi_i_zabluzhdeniya_...
Гайд по созданию фермы: http://pikabu.ru/story/kriptovalyuta_faktyi_i_zabluzhdeniya_...
Итак, эфир (Ethereum) - это не только валюта. В первую очередь это опен-сорс платформа, позволяющая создавать на своей базе приложения на основе технологии децентрализованных вычислений.
Да-да, Ethereum - это не валюта. Валюта называется Ether. В сравнении с биткоином, который предлагает по сути всего одно применение блокчейна - обмен электронной валютой, а его блокчейн позволяет сохранять информацию о том, кто сейчас владеет монеткой, блокчейн Эфира используется для выполнения программного кода любого приложения на основе технологии децентрализованных вычислений.
Тем не менее, Эфир - вполне себе валюта (да еще и вторая по капитализации в мире):
Еще одной (главной) отличительной особенностью Эфира являются так называемые "смарт-контракты".
Смарт-контракт - это строчка кода в блокчейне Эфира, которая позволяет выставить условия - когда, как и при каких условиях осуществить транзакцию. Типа "этот товарищ получит от меня деньги после дождичка в четверг!" - и когда условие выполняется - транзакция проводится.
Отличная инфографика выше нагуглена в интернетах, перевод:
1. (Смарт-контракт) - опциональный контракт между двумя участниками, записанный в форме кода в блокчейне. Участники остаются анонимными, а вот сам контракт - информация публичная.
2. Условие, которое должно сработать, может быть сроком истечения договора, или ценой - когда оно выполняется, контракт выполняется согласно написанному в нем
3. Регуляторы сети могут использовать блокчейн для понимания того, что происходит на рынке, однако анонимность игроков сохраняется.
Короче говоря, Эфир позиционируется как классная штука для всех-всех-всех, а не просто как "альтернатива электронным деньгам". Как они сами пишут, "вы можете из любого централизованного приложения сделать децентрализованное".
Вот примеры приложений, которые работают на Эфире:
Weifund - платформа для краудфандинга на основе смарт-контрактов
Uport - что-то типа хранилища личной информации + способ конфиденциальной подписи документов в цифре
BlockApps - 3Д принтер, который печатает 3Д принтеры. В смысле, приложение для разработки блочкейн-приложений.
Provenance - приложение, пытающееся сделать пути поставок товаров более открытыми. Подразумевается, что покупатель сможет посмотреть больше информации о продуктах, чтобы знать, откуда же реально произошел кофе, что вы пьете в Старбаксе.
Augur - приложение-прогнозист. Пользователи могут ставить прогнозы о событиях реальной жизни - типа, кто будет следующим президентом России (сложнаа!!!!) . Угадал - получил награду (монетки).
И далее по списку, этих приложений уже довольно-таки дофига. В том числе, на сайдченах Эфира работают всякие крутые ребята типа IBM
Ну а главной фишкой, как заявляет Vitalik Buterin (Виталик - создатель Эфира - русский гик, увидите его на картинках чуть позже), является создание DAO - Decentralized Autonomous Organizations. Грубо говоря, в компании нет руководства. А есть те, кто купил токены (Ether) и разместил свои проекты. А те, кто хочет, могут предложить свои решения по проектам. И получить эти токены за выполненный проект. Само собой, все реализуется через смарт-контракты.
И тут мы подходим к тому, о чем я давно хотел рассказать - DAO incident. То, что бывает с неосторожными пользователями блокчейна, или как украсть кучу миллионов денег.
Итак, жила-была компания DAO (она была первой из децентрализованных, поэтому так называлась). Успешно жила, получала много вкусных денег, проекты крутились, все были довольны. Но вот незадача, код на выход пользователя из компании (с переводом всех накопленных внутри системы средств на сторониий Ethereum-кошелек) был немного стремно написан:
(код не привожу, ибо сложнаааа)
В первой строке была команда - обнулить счет пользователя в системе
Во второй строке - перевести сумму, равную обнуленному счету, на указанный кошелек.
И не было полноценной защиты от того, что будет, если первая строчка выдаст ошибку. Да, если первая строчка выдавала ошибку, вторая все равно выполнялась. Т.е. счет не обнулялся, а деньги (со счета компании) переводились на кошелек.
И самое смешное - то, что все знали об этой уязвимости. Обложились оберегами, верой в то, что никто не сможет проранить ошибку в первой строчке, но базовый код никто не фиксил!
И тогда нашелся герой (его так и не нашли, кстати), который стал целенаправленно бить в эту уязвимость и... Однажды преуспел. Код запускался раз за разом, на анонимный кошелек улетали средства компании... Бум! И 3.6 миллионов ETH улетают неизвестному новоиспеченному миллионеру! Конечно, тогда Эфир не стоил 200-300 долларов на бирже, но тем не менее. Инвесторы разорены, компания померла, злоумышленник счастлив.
Что же предложили разработчики Ethereum? Они предложили таки пофиксить этот код, и ввести дополнительные проверки "на вшивость" и идентификацию юзеров в таких системах. На что половина пользователей сети сказала: "Идите нафиг, мы тут за открытость, анонимность и вообще мы - интернет-анархисты!". И поскольку 50% мощностей проголосовали против апгрейда кода... Случился ХАРДФОРК. И теперь у нас есть Ethereum (тот, который пропачтенный) и Ethereum Classic (тот, который как был в оригинале).
Собственно, я обещал вам фоточку Виталика =)
А знаете, зачем я это рассказал? Примерно то же самое случилось снова! Буквально неделю назад - взломали кошелек Parity. http://forklog.com/iz-za-uyazvimosti-v-ethereum-koshelke-par...
Пересказывать не буду - сами почитаете =)
И никто не знает, что нас ждет. Еще один хардфорк? Ethereum Classic classic? Хотя последние новости говорят, что ребята работают над возвращением средств (видимо, хакают хакера, но это неточно).
В общем, Эфир - это, конечно, круто и инновационно, но вот такая вот фигня случается. Удачи владельцам и майнерам Эфира!
Ну и чуть-чуть про Облачный майнинг
Давайте сразу выскажу свое мнение: Облачный майнинг - это полное и гарантированное, как бы сказал Бургер Кинг, НАЕДАЛОВО
Просто рассудите - зачем кому-то сдавать в аренду прибыльные мощности майнинг-фермы, если они могут сами точно так же на этом зарабатывать? Если получится ответить на этот вопрос - я прям изменю свое мнение и прям соглашусть (я с удовольствием жду дискуссии на эту тему в комментах). Но пока есть мнение, что этим занимаются те, кто уже в силу каких-то причин не может выжать из своей фермы прибыльности.
Если кто не понял, облачный майнинг - это, если по-простому, аренда мощностей у крутых дядь для майнинга. Сильно нирикамендую. Лучше на биржу. Кстати, о бирже, пойду я фиксировать прибыль от роста DASH сегодня.
Завтра или послезавтра наконец дойдем до работы с бижами криптовалюты, хе-хей!
Традиционно, все картинки стырены из интернетов, и их права принадлежат их владельцам!